Northwestern Memorial Hospital Data Engineer Interview Questions + Guide in 2025

Overview

Northwestern Memorial Hospital is committed to delivering high-quality healthcare through innovative solutions and a patient-first approach.

As a Data Engineer at Northwestern Memorial Hospital, you will play a crucial role in the organization’s analytics team, ensuring that data-driven insights are readily available to clinical and administrative leadership. Your responsibilities will include developing and maintaining data warehouse solutions, integrating and curating data, and building analytical solutions that drive strategic decision-making across the health system. A strong understanding of relational databases and expertise in SQL is essential, as you will need to create complex queries and stored procedures.

In addition to technical proficiency, you will be expected to collaborate with various teams to design and execute effective data solutions, mentor colleagues, and communicate effectively with stakeholders. Your analytical problem-solving skills, along with a deep empathy for internal customers, will be vital in identifying opportunities for improvement and delivering actionable insights.

This guide will help you prepare for your interview by providing insights into the skills and experiences that Northwestern Memorial Hospital values in a Data Engineer, ensuring you present yourself as a strong candidate aligned with the company's mission and values.

Northwestern Memorial Hospital Data Engineer Salary

$85,461

Average Base Salary

Min: $68K
Max: $104K
Base Salary
Median: $80K
Mean (Average): $85K
Data points: 11

View the full Data Engineer at Northwestern Memorial Hospital salary guide

Northwestern Memorial Hospital Data Engineer Interview Process

The interview process for a Data Engineer at Northwestern Memorial Hospital is structured to assess both technical skills and cultural fit within the organization. It typically unfolds over several stages, allowing candidates to demonstrate their expertise and engage with various team members.

1. Initial Screening

The process begins with an initial screening, which may take the form of a brief phone interview with a recruiter. This conversation usually lasts around 15 to 30 minutes and focuses on verifying the candidate's qualifications, discussing their interest in the role, and gauging their salary expectations. The recruiter may also provide insights into the company culture and the specifics of the Data Engineer position.

2. Technical Screening

Following the initial screening, candidates often participate in a technical screening. This may involve a video interview with the hiring manager or a technical lead, where candidates are asked to discuss their experience with SQL, data warehousing, and ETL processes. Candidates should be prepared to answer questions related to their previous projects, particularly those that demonstrate their ability to handle complex data scenarios and their understanding of data architecture principles.

3. In-Person or Virtual Interview

Candidates who successfully pass the technical screening are typically invited to an in-person or virtual interview. This stage may consist of multiple rounds, including interviews with team members and department heads. During these interviews, candidates can expect a mix of behavioral and technical questions. Interviewers will likely explore the candidate's past experiences, problem-solving abilities, and how they approach collaboration within cross-functional teams.

4. Final Interview

In some cases, a final interview may be conducted with senior leadership or a panel of interviewers. This round often focuses on assessing the candidate's alignment with the organization's mission and values, as well as their ability to contribute to the overall goals of Northwestern Medicine. Candidates may be asked to present a case study or discuss how they would approach specific challenges related to data engineering in a healthcare context.

5. Offer and Negotiation

If a candidate successfully navigates the interview process, they may receive a job offer. This stage includes discussions about salary, benefits, and other employment terms. Candidates should be prepared to negotiate based on their experience and the value they bring to the organization.

As you prepare for your interview, consider the types of questions that may arise during each stage of the process.

Northwestern Memorial Hospital Data Engineer Interview Questions

Practice for the Northwestern Memorial Hospital Data Engineer interview with these recently asked interview questions.

QuestionTopicDifficultyAsk Chance
Batch & Stream Processing
Medium
Very High
Data Modeling
Medium
Very Low
Batch & Stream Processing
Medium
Very Low
Loading pricing options

View all Northwestern Memorial Hospital Data Engineer questions

Northwestern Memorial Hospital Data Engineer Jobs

Data Engineer
Data Engineer
Data Engineer Aws
Data Engineer
Senior Data Engineer Data Engineering Architect
Senior Data Engineer
Gcp Data Engineerimmediate Joiner
Data Engineer
Data Engineer Azure
Data Engineer Iii